Question 1: What is the approximate driving distance between Austin and San Antonio?

The driving distance between Austin and San Antonio is approximately 80 miles, primarily via Interstate 35.

Question 2: How long does it typically take to drive from Austin to San Antonio?

The average driving time is approximately 1.5 to 2 hours, contingent upon traffic conditions and route selection.

Question 3: Are there alternative routes besides Interstate 35?

Yes, US-281 and State Highway 130 (toll road) represent viable alternative routes, each offering unique advantages and disadvantages.

Question 4: How significantly does traffic impact travel time between Austin and San Antonio?

Traffic congestion can substantially increase travel time, potentially doubling or tripling the duration during peak hours or special events.

Question 5: What are the primary factors affecting fuel consumption during the drive?

Vehicle type, driving habits, traffic conditions, and route topography significantly influence fuel consumption rates.

Question 6: Are there public transportation options available between Austin and San Antonio?

Bus services provide public transportation between Austin and San Antonio, although travel times are typically longer compared to driving.

Tips for Navigating the Austin-San Antonio Distance

Effective travel between Austin and San Antonio necessitates careful planning, given the various factors influencing the perceived and actual distance. The following tips provide guidance for optimizing journeys between the two cities.

Tip 1: Monitor Traffic Conditions: Prior to departure, consult real-time traffic data from navigation apps or traffic websites. This allows for informed decisions regarding departure times and route selection, potentially mitigating delays caused by congestion.

Tip 2: Consider Alternative Routes: While Interstate 35 represents the most direct path, explore alternative routes such as US-281 or State Highway 130 (toll road). These routes may offer reduced traffic or a more scenic driving experience, though potentially adding mileage.

Tip 3: Optimize Vehicle Fuel Efficiency: Maintain a consistent speed within posted limits, avoid aggressive driving habits, and ensure proper tire inflation to maximize fuel efficiency. This reduces fuel consumption and overall travel expenses.

Tip 4: Factor in Peak Travel Times: Be cognizant of peak commuting hours and event schedules that may lead to increased traffic congestion. Adjust departure times accordingly to minimize delays.

Tip 5: Plan for Rest Stops and Breaks: Especially on longer journeys, schedule regular rest stops to combat driver fatigue and maintain alertness. This enhances safety and overall travel comfort.

Tip 6: Budget for Toll Expenses: If considering State Highway 130, factor toll costs into the overall travel budget. Evaluate the time savings against the financial investment to determine the optimal choice.
